‘Dreamers’ showcases the journey of boxing champion Mandeep Jangra

DREAMERS, the celebrated storytelling series conceptualized and narrated by filmmaker–storyteller Sudhanshu Rai, has released a powerful new episode spotlighting the remarkable life of India’s boxing icon Mandeep Jangra. The episode is now available to stream across Rai’s official platforms.

Rai captures Jangra’s journey from a small-town boy in Haryana to an internationally recognised champion. Born prematurely and raised by his grandmother, whose modest savings bought him his first boxing kit, Jangra’s humble beginnings laid the foundation for an extraordinary career.

The episode delves into the raw, unfiltered struggles of his early years: training on little more than biscuits and milk, fighting through injuries including a fractured hand, and persevering despite a lack of proper diet or facilities. His grit and perseverance led him to landmark achievements: a silver medal at the 2014 Commonwealth Games, the honour of being the only Indian boxer to win a World Boxing Federation World Title, and the prestigious Arjuna Award.

Today, Jangra continues to compete with the same passion while also giving back to the community through a trust he established in his village, supporting underprivileged children who aspire to pursue boxing but lack resources.

Rai said, “Dreamers is not just about victories; it is about the fight behind the fight. Mandeep Jangra’s journey is a testament to resilience, sacrifice, and belief. His story will inspire anyone who has ever dared to dream against the odds.”
